Latest Patents
Carlos E Ortiz holds 1 patent for his invention titled "Powder coating composition comprising unsaturated polyesters and uses thereof." This patent describes a unique powder coating composition that includes a low-temperature mixture of two powders. Powder (A) consists of an unsaturated polyester resin and a free radical initiator, while powder (B) includes a polymerization promoter. The innovative aspect of this composition lies in its ability to be physically mixed at low temperatures, preventing premature polymerization. This allows for effective application and curing of the coating on various substrates.
